West Covina commissioner puts funky home colors on blast

| | Comments (4) |

purple house.jpgEver drive through a neighborhood and notice homes that are painted lime green, bright purple or even pastel pink?

In West Covina, Planning Commissioner Robert Sotelo is trying to stop residents from painting their houses with such bright colors.

Ben Baeder is working on a story about Sotelo's mission -- "I would not really like to have a pink house or a lime-green house next to me," Sotelo said.

Apparently, enforcing such a rule isn't easy. But that doesn't mean it hasn't happened.

In Lauderhill, Fla., the city in 2003 forced the owner of a purple house to repaint the home with colors that complied with the city's guidelines.

We'll see what West Covina decides. Look for Baeder's story in this week's paper.

This is not new. The city of Indian Wells (CA, near Palm Springs) has done this for over 30 years, and it has been litigated by who they enforced it against and the city won.
